Lesson 4
| Question | Answer |
|---|---|
| Electromagnetic wave | A wave that can transfer electric and magnetic energy through the vaccum of space |
| electromagnetic spectrum | the complete range of electromagnetic waves places in order of increasing frequency |
| radio waves | electromagnetic waves that have shorter wavelengths and higher frequencies than radio waves. |
| microwaves | electromagnetic waves that have shorter wavelengths and higher frequencies than radio waves. |
| visible light | electromagnetic radiation that can be seen with the unaided eye |
| ultraviolet rays | electromagnetic waves with wavelengths shorter than visible light but longer than x-rays. |
| infrared rays | electromagnetic waves with shorter wavelengths and higher frequencies than microwaves. |
| x-rays | electromagnetic waves with wavelengths shorter than ultraviolet rays but longer than gamma rays. |
| gamma rays | Electromagnetic waves with the shortest wavelengths and higher frequencies. |
| transverse | moving or lying across something in a perpendicular way. |
